The RTX 4060 and RTX 4050 Laptop GPUs are both built on the same node and the same Ada-Lovelace GPU architecture. The 4060 is equipped with 8GB of VRAM and the 4050 with 6GB. Both are entry-level to mid-level GPUs in gaming laptops.

Specs Comparison

Here are the specs of RTX 4050 Mobile and the RTX 4060 Mobile:

SpecificationsRTX 4050 MobileRTX 4060 Mobile
ArchitectureAda LovelaceAda Lovelace
Lithography5nm5nm
Shading Units25603072
TMUs8096
SM Count:2024
Tensor Cores:8096
RT Cores:2024
L1 Cache:128 KB per SM128 KB per SM
L2 Cache:12 MB32 MB
Memory Size6 GB8 GB
Memory TypeGDDR6GDDR6
Memory Width96-bit128-bit
Memory Bandwidth192 GB/s256 GB/s
TDP (Configurable)60-140 W60-140 W

Spec-wise, the most significant difference the 4060 has is in the L2 cache size, 32MB in contrast to 12MB. And for that, the 4060 will be much faster at the same power and voltage requirements. Core and memory bandwidth-wise, there isn’t that substantial a mark.

Gaming Performance Comparison

The data is sourced from the Benchmark for Gamers’ YouTube channel, where the person tested two laptops with RTX 4050 and RTX 4060 with near identical specs, at 1080p low settings.

GamesRTX 4050 MobileRTX 4060 Mobile
The Last of Us Part I64 FPS77 FPS
Cyberpunk 207754 FPS71 FPS
Hogwarts Legacy66 FPS78 FPS
The Callisto Protocol79 FPS95 FPS
Red Dead Redemption 2 48 FPS68 FPS
The Witcher 343 FPS53 FPS

No doubt that the 4060 is a much faster GPU than the 4050, but the difference over here is not enough to opt for the 4060 if you are looking for a gaming laptop that has the best value.
